MAKAō transcends being just a restaurant, offering an unforgettable experience that ignites curiosity, tantalizes the palate, and transports you to a realm where the East seamlessly unites with the West in exquisite harmony.

Relish the deep, rich traditions of Asian cuisine—the flavors and techniques developed over centuries—and let them also introduce you to the bold innovations that characterize modern Western cooking.

Nestled in the heart of Montreal’s Chinatown, MAKAŌ is the ultimate destination for those seeking an authentic and immersive cultural experience.

The hype was very high but the experience was far from the expectations. The plates are all tapas style, so be ready to order 2-3 dishes per person. The atmosphere was great, loved the decor & the colours. The service was acceptable but not exceptional. We started off with 5 starters, they were all on the cold/warm side. The spring rolls were overcooked, the general Makao chicken, which supposed to be their signature plate was leaning towards the cold side. The taste wasn't anything spectacular, just tasted like a General Tao. The rice & noodles came after, these plates were hot. Unfortunately, they both tasted very similar as they both were very salty (drink lots of water if you order) - it's unfortunate because I feel like they have something nice to show, but after eating there, I felt like I only got half the experienceView more

The fusion food was great! The highlight for me was the roasted beet salad which had a great mix of flavours, I appreciated the fig & jelly along with the toppings. The fried rice & the general makao chicken were quite flavourful. The fried calamari themselves were good however I'm not sure I liked the tzatziki dip they were served with, I would have preferred something along the lines of a sriracha mayo. Service was attentive, drinks came up quickly, water was refilled promptly. There was a slight mixup with 2 food orders, but that can be forgiven by how it was handled & resolved. The right orders were put in quickly & we even got to keep an order of the extra rice. The atmosphere is nice, the restaurant is on the smaller side so it feels more intimate. The music is great.View more

Food: best way to describe it is like airport/convention center food. Description sounds good but the execution is poor. Fried rice was awful - tasted like frozen veggies, the wrong kind of rice, bad spice/sauces, & we didn't know the chicken would be fried. The bang bang fries were pretty good flavor, chicken was a little overcooked, but edible. Beet salad was fine but nothing special. Overall we felt it was very overpriced for what we got. We were tucked into a corner & had to ask for water refills three times (leave the pitcher, give us bigger cups, or make sure to include the hidden table in the water rounds.) Service was pretty non existent. Very beautiful decor but sadly...would skip this one!View more
